Calvanay Nunley
Community Advocate Tara Hills, California, United States
Calvanay Nunley is a sickle cell warrior. She encountered a major sickle cell crisis for the first time and was diagnosed with sickle cell disease when she was in fifth grade. She is a very courageous girl with strong will power and wants to be a nurse by profession.
She also runs a mentorship/support group for adolescents (age 15-18) with sickle cell disease known as “A walk in my shoes” where all faces different challenges living with sickle cell disease but strive for success, encourage healthy living and education , promote self advocacy raise awareness for sickle cell community.
